My counseling practice is open to individuals who are curious about, and eager to be engaged in, an ongoing process of self-development.

In this work, I utilize diverse therapeutic methods, tailored to a client’s specific needs, inclinations, and potentials.  

Sessions—virtual or in-person—are either twice-monthly (two 90-minute sessions), or weekly (consecutive 45-minute sessions) with a requisite initial commitment of 6 months.

My training is based in Humanistic and Positive Psychology and has developed over the course of 20 years as a counselor. My background also includes certification, under Dr. Itai Itvzan, in Mindfulness-based Meditation. I am particularly aligned with those who are in the process of significant life changes: recovering through challenging circumstances; dealing with, or healing from, coercive control; undergoing separation and divorce; or navigating their way through infertility or a decision to remain childfree.  

However, I welcome the opportunity to assist anyone who desires increased self-acceptance and -awareness.

My services have recently extended to include relationship therapy, with my ongoing training at The Grove Practice in London. Couples sessions are held weekly, for one hour, with a requisite initial commitment of 3 months.
